Understanding Dell Laptop Power Systems

Before diving into solutions, it’s crucial to understand how your Dell laptop’s power system is designed to work. Laptops, unlike desktops, have two primary power sources: the AC adapter (charger) and the battery. The AC adapter converts AC power from the wall outlet into DC power suitable for the laptop. When both the battery and AC adapter are connected, the laptop will typically prioritize using AC power to operate, while also charging the battery simultaneously.

When the battery is removed or completely dead, the laptop relies solely on the AC adapter for power. This means the AC adapter needs to be capable of providing sufficient power to run all the laptop’s components. If the AC adapter is underpowered, faulty, or incompatible, the laptop may not turn on or may experience performance issues.

Connecting Your Dell Laptop Directly to the Power Adapter

The most straightforward way to use your Dell laptop without a battery is to simply connect it to the AC adapter. This should allow the laptop to power on and function normally, just as if the battery were present and fully charged. However, there are a few things to keep in mind:

Ensuring Proper AC Adapter Compatibility

Using the correct AC adapter is paramount. Dell laptops require AC adapters that provide the correct voltage and amperage. Using an adapter with the wrong specifications can damage your laptop’s internal components or prevent it from powering on at all. The correct voltage and amperage are usually printed on the bottom of your laptop and on the AC adapter itself.

If you’re unsure which AC adapter is compatible, consult your Dell laptop’s manual or the Dell support website. You can also search online using your laptop’s model number and the phrase “compatible AC adapter.”

Checking the AC Adapter and Power Cord

Even if you have the correct AC adapter, it’s essential to ensure that it’s functioning correctly. Inspect the AC adapter for any signs of damage, such as frayed cords, cracked housings, or loose connections. Also, check the power cord that connects the AC adapter to the wall outlet.

Try a different wall outlet to rule out any issues with the outlet itself. If possible, test the AC adapter with a multimeter to verify that it’s outputting the correct voltage. If the AC adapter is faulty, you’ll need to replace it.

Addressing Power Cycling Issues

In some cases, even with a functional AC adapter, your Dell laptop may experience power cycling issues, where it turns on briefly and then immediately shuts off. This can be caused by several factors, including:

  • Insufficient Power: The AC adapter may be providing enough power to initiate the boot process, but not enough to sustain it.
  • Hardware Malfunctions: A failing component, such as the motherboard or hard drive, can cause power cycling.
  • BIOS Issues: Corrupted or outdated BIOS settings can sometimes lead to power-related problems.

To troubleshoot power cycling issues, try the following:

  • Disconnect all unnecessary peripherals: Remove any USB devices, external hard drives, or other peripherals that might be drawing power.
  • Perform a hard reset: Disconnect the AC adapter, hold down the power button for 30 seconds, and then reconnect the AC adapter and try turning on the laptop.
  • Update the BIOS: If possible, update the BIOS to the latest version. This can sometimes resolve power-related issues.
  • Seek professional help: If you’ve tried all of the above steps and your laptop is still power cycling, it’s best to consult a qualified technician.

Dealing with BIOS and Power Management Settings

The BIOS (Basic Input/Output System) is a firmware that controls the fundamental hardware functions of your Dell laptop. Sometimes, incorrect BIOS settings can interfere with the laptop’s ability to run without a battery.

Checking BIOS Power Settings

Enter the BIOS setup menu by pressing the appropriate key during startup (usually F2, Delete, or F12 – consult your laptop’s manual for the correct key). Look for power management settings that might be related to battery operation. Specifically, check for options like “Battery Charging Mode” or “Adapter Warning.” If these settings are configured in a way that requires a battery to be present, try disabling or modifying them.

Be cautious when changing BIOS settings, as incorrect settings can cause system instability. If you’re unsure about a particular setting, it’s best to leave it at its default value.

Updating the BIOS

As mentioned earlier, an outdated BIOS can sometimes cause power-related issues. Check the Dell support website for the latest BIOS update for your laptop model. Follow the instructions carefully to update the BIOS. A failed BIOS update can render your laptop unusable.

Dealing with Error Messages and Warnings

When you remove the battery from your Dell laptop, you might encounter error messages or warnings during startup, such as “Battery not detected” or “Battery health critical.” These messages are usually harmless and can be safely ignored. However, they can be annoying.

In some cases, you might be able to disable these messages in the BIOS settings. Look for options related to battery warnings or alerts and disable them if possible. However, keep in mind that disabling these warnings might prevent you from being notified of other important battery-related issues in the future.

FAQ 2: What are the risks of running my Dell laptop without a battery?

The primary risk is data loss due to sudden power outages. Without a battery to provide backup power, any interruption to the AC power supply will cause your laptop to shut down abruptly. This can result in unsaved work being lost and, in rare cases, may even corrupt system files if a write operation is interrupted. Therefore, save your work frequently and consider using an Uninterruptible Power Supply (UPS) for added protection.

Another potential risk, though less common, is the possibility of power surges damaging the internal components of your laptop if it’s solely reliant on the AC adapter. A surge protector is highly recommended to safeguard your device against voltage spikes, which can occur during storms or due to fluctuations in the electrical grid. Regular maintenance and proper grounding can also minimize these risks.

FAQ 3: My Dell laptop won’t turn on without the battery. What could be the issue?

If your Dell laptop refuses to power on solely with the AC adapter, the first suspect is the AC adapter itself. Ensure the adapter is properly connected to both the laptop and the wall outlet. Verify the adapter’s power indicator light is illuminated, signifying that it’s receiving power. If the light is off, try a different outlet or test the adapter with a multimeter to confirm it’s delivering the correct voltage.

Another possible reason is a faulty power jack on the laptop. Over time, the power jack can become loose or damaged, preventing the laptop from receiving power from the AC adapter. Examine the power jack for any visible signs of damage or looseness. If you suspect a faulty power jack, professional repair is recommended to avoid further damage to the motherboard.

FAQ 5: Is it better to remove a faulty battery from my Dell laptop?

Yes, it is generally recommended to remove a faulty or swollen battery from your Dell laptop. A swollen battery poses a significant safety risk, as it can potentially leak corrosive chemicals, cause damage to the laptop’s internal components, or even lead to a fire. Prompt removal is crucial to prevent further damage or hazards.

Once the battery is removed, dispose of it properly according to local regulations for electronic waste disposal. Do not attempt to puncture, crush, or incinerate the battery yourself. Contact your local waste management facility or a certified e-waste recycler for safe disposal options. Afterwards, your laptop can safely run on the AC adapter, assuming the adapter is working correctly.

FAQ 6: How can I extend the lifespan of my Dell laptop’s battery?

To maximize the lifespan of your Dell laptop’s battery (if you decide to replace it), avoid frequently discharging it completely. Deep discharges put more stress on the battery cells and shorten its lifespan. Aim to keep the battery charge between 20% and 80% for optimal longevity. Regularly discharging to 0% and then charging to 100% is detrimental in the long run.

Another tip is to minimize exposure to extreme temperatures. High temperatures can accelerate battery degradation. Avoid leaving your laptop in direct sunlight or in a hot car. Store your laptop in a cool, dry place when not in use. Furthermore, consider using Dell’s battery management software, often available in the Dell Power Manager application, to customize charging settings and optimize battery health.

FAQ 7: What are the signs that my Dell laptop battery needs replacing?

Several signs indicate that your Dell laptop battery might need replacement. One of the most obvious is a significantly reduced battery life. If your laptop barely holds a charge or shuts down unexpectedly even when the battery indicator shows a reasonable percentage, the battery’s capacity may have diminished significantly.

Another telltale sign is a swollen battery. If you notice that the battery compartment is bulging or that the laptop’s case is deformed, the battery is likely swollen and needs immediate removal and replacement. Other signs include the laptop overheating frequently, the battery failing to charge, or error messages related to battery health appearing on your screen.
